Tatiana Sulovska is a highly educated individual with a diverse academic background encompassing fields such as history, language studies, law, international relations, and diplomacy.

She holds a Ph.D. from the University of California, Los Angeles where she specialized in the Japan field. Additionally, she completed a Master's in East Asian Studies at the same institution, showcasing her deep interest and expertise in this region.

Tatiana also holds a J.D. with a concentration in International Law Honors from Hofstra University School of Law, displaying her commitment to legal studies.

Her language proficiency is evident through her completion of various Japanese language programs, including a 10-Month Japanese Language Study Program at the Inter-University Center for Japanese Language Studies and a Summer Intensive Japanese Language Course at the same institution.

She further enhanced her language skills through programs such as the Fail Better! Summer School at the University of Ljubljana, Faculty of Arts and the School of Japanese Summer Intensive at Middlebury College.

In addition to her language and legal studies, Tatiana has a strong background in international relations and diplomacy, holding a Magister (M.A. equivalent) in International Relations and Diplomacy from Univerzita Mateja Bela v Banskej Bystrici.

Her academic journey also includes participation in exchange programs such as the Fall Semester Study Abroad Program at East China University of Political Science and Law, indicating her global perspective and interest in different legal systems.
